A savings group or cooperative speech is a powerful, unifying message designed to inspire members of community-led financial groups, such as faith-based savings circles, chamas, or local credit unions. You need this speech during pivotal moments like your annual general meeting, a new group launch, or a major milestone celebration where maintaining momentum and trust is essential. A truly great speech does not just list financial figures; it weaves together shared faith, communal values, and collective aspirations. It celebrates the quiet sacrifices of individual members while painting a vivid picture of what your community can achieve when resources are pooled with integrity. Written with warmth and cultural respect, this speech renews everyone's commitment to mutual support, transforms routine financial updates into moments of shared pride, and strengthens the foundational bond of trust that keeps your cooperative thriving for generations to come.

How long should a cooperative speech be?

An ideal cooperative speech should last between five and seven minutes, which translates to roughly 500 to 700 spoken words. This duration is long enough to deliver deep inspiration and essential updates without losing the audience's attention during a busy meeting.

How do I address financial difficulties or late payments in the speech without sounding harsh?

Frame financial challenges around the concept of mutual grace and collective responsibility rather than individual failure. Reiterate that the group exists to support members through seasons of hardship, and encourage open communication with the committee to find supportive solutions.

Should I include religious references in a faith-based savings group speech?

Yes, incorporating relevant scriptures, prayers, or faith-based proverbs about stewardship and unity is highly effective for faith-based audiences. These references ground the financial activities in a higher spiritual purpose, reinforcing trust and shared moral commitments.

How do I make a standard AGM speech feel exciting and fresh?

Shift the focus away from routine administrative updates and center the narrative on the real-world transformations enabled by the group's savings. Highlight personal milestones, celebrate collective endurance over the past year, and present future goals as shared victories yet to be won.
